Hi
It´s raining but not every day and it´s showers, heavy rain only if bad weather is coming from South America.

But even when it´s raining, it´s different depending where you stay, mostly the northen part get more compared with the south, Crown Point area. And sometimes it´s raining around Bucco and I´m in the sun at Store Bay, sometimes rain in Crown Point and sun at Bacolet Bay.

Last year a big hurricanes passed the middle section of the Caribbean, north of Barbados and south of Jamacia. That weather gave us some hard rain in T&T too and a very rough sea for some days.

The only true is: it´s rain season in the Caribbean from June, and there will be rain, somewhere/sometimes, but no one can say when or where, until you are there!
